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Peterborough to Clitheroe is to drive which costs £35 - £55 and takes 3h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Peterborough to Clitheroe is to drive which takes 3h 1m and costs £35 - £55.
No, there is no direct train from Peterborough to Clitheroe. However, there are services departing from Peterborough and arriving at Clitheroe via Leeds and Blackburn.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 28m.
The distance between Peterborough and Clitheroe is 170 miles. The road distance is 156.3 miles.
The best way to get from Peterborough to Clitheroe without a car is to train via Leeds which takes 4h 28m and costs £40 - £80.
It takes approximately 4h 28m to get from Peterborough to Clitheroe, including transfers.
Peterborough to Clitheroe train services, operated by London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ER), depart from Peterborough station.
Peterborough to Clitheroe train services, operated by London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ER), arrive at Leeds station.
Yes, the driving distance between Peterborough to Clitheroe is 156 miles. It takes approximately 3h 1m to drive from Peterborough to Clitheroe.
